Output 38a18f67068856d1b4cf9baebc48e8c525a81d84d22f0d6709186f05938b76d6:16

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 3820f3d574010c249f0ff7c71f90f9548db606a4
address
tb1q8qs084t5qyxzf8c07lr3ly8e2jxmvp4yxw25c8
transaction
38a18f67068856d1b4cf9baebc48e8c525a81d84d22f0d6709186f05938b76d6
confirmations
13907
spent
true